Pixel Character Pendant in Sterling Silver with Black Rhodium
This pendant translates a blocky, pixel-art digital image into a three-dimensional sterling silver piece. The design was refined through several rounds of review, moving from a flat render to a full 3D model so the client could evaluate the dimensional blocks before committing. The final piece uses black rhodium plating on the recessed background blocks to create contrast against the polished silver foreground, making the pixelated character read clearly in physical form. A cable chain and lobster clasp complete the piece, which sits at approximately one inch in height. It suits anyone who wants to carry a piece of digital art or a personal collectible into a wearable, everyday format.
Compass Rose Pendant — Sterling Silver With Sapphires
This sterling silver pendant reinterprets a compass-rose design the client commissioned once before, rebuilt smaller and simplified to four sapphires instead of a fuller stone layout. The dimensional metalwork sits raised above a matte-textured background, with polished directional points radiating from a central ring. A blue sapphire is set into the tip of each main point, and the oversized bail is sized to take an 8mm chain. The piece suits anyone who wants a returning design made their own, in a size and stone count personalized to a second commission.
